Sea Wolves And Gladiators Release Playoff Schedule

BILOXI, Miss. � The Mississippi Sea Wolves and Gwinnett Gladiators announced today that the Kelly Cup Playoffs schedule for the American Conference Quarterfinals will be a 1-1-3 format in the best-of-five series.

Due to a scheduling conflict at the Mississippi Coast Coliseum, the fifth seeded Sea Wolves are only able to host Game 2 beginning at 8:35 p.m. on Friday.

A rematch of last season�s opening round playoff won by Gwinnett, 3 games to 2, the Gladiators enter the 2005 postseason as the fourth seed in the American Conference and have home-ice advantage in the series.

Note all start times listed below have been converted to Central Time.

Game 1 � Wednesday, April 13 at Gwinnett � 6:05 p.m. CT � Arena at Gwinnett Center, Duluth, Georgia

Game 2 � Friday, April 15 at Mississippi � 8:35 p.m. CT � Mississippi Coast Coliseum

 

Game 3 � Saturday, April 16 at Gwinnett � 6:35 p.m. CT � Arena at Gwinnett Center, Duluth, Georgia

*Game 4 � Monday, April 18 at Gwinnett � 6:05 p.m. CT � Arena at Gwinnett Center, Duluth, Georgia

*Game 5 � Tuesday, April 19 at Gwinnett � 6:05 p.m. CT � Arena at Gwinnett Center, Duluth, Georgia

* - If Necessary
